Trump's executive order significantly alters the childhood vaccine schedule by reducing the number of recommended vaccinations from 18 to 11. It specifically calls for the measles, mumps, and rubella (MMR) vaccine to be administered as three separate shots, rather than a combined vaccine. This change aims to space out vaccinations by suggesting that children receive these shots at different medical visits. The order has drawn significant criticism from medical professionals who argue it undermines established vaccine protocols.
The MMR vaccine is a combined vaccine that protects against three diseases: measles, mumps, and rubella. It contains weakened forms of the viruses that cause these diseases, stimulating the immune system to produce antibodies without causing the diseases themselves. This vaccine is typically administered in two doses during childhood, providing strong immunity against these potentially serious infections. The MMR vaccine has been widely studied and is recommended by health organizations globally for its safety and effectiveness.
In the United States, vaccine schedules have evolved significantly since the introduction of vaccines in the early 20th century. The CDC established a recommended immunization schedule in the 1960s, which has been updated regularly to reflect new vaccines and research findings. The current schedule aims to protect children from various diseases, including polio, measles, and whooping cough, at specific ages to maximize immunity. Changes in vaccine schedules are based on extensive clinical research and public health data.
Spacing out vaccines can increase the risk of children contracting vaccine-preventable diseases. Delayed immunization may lead to gaps in immunity, especially during critical periods when children are most vulnerable. For instance, measles outbreaks have occurred in communities with low vaccination rates. Experts warn that separating vaccines can also create confusion for parents and healthcare providers, potentially leading to missed vaccinations and increased public health risks.

The Centers for Disease Control and Prevention (CDC) plays a crucial role in vaccine recommendations in the U.S. It conducts extensive research on vaccine safety and efficacy, and its Advisory Committee on Immunization Practices (ACIP) develops guidelines for immunization schedules. The CDC's recommendations are based on scientific evidence and aim to protect public health by preventing outbreaks of vaccine-preventable diseases. Healthcare providers and states typically follow these guidelines.
Vaccine skepticism in the U.S. has evolved over decades, often fueled by misinformation and high-profile controversies. The anti-vaccine movement gained momentum in the late 1990s after a now-discredited study falsely linked the MMR vaccine to autism. Social media has further amplified vaccine misinformation, leading to increased public distrust in vaccines. Despite overwhelming scientific consensus on vaccine safety, skepticism persists, particularly among certain groups, complicating public health efforts.
Trump's executive order may face legal challenges, especially regarding its impact on state vaccination laws. States have the authority to set their own vaccination requirements for school attendance, which could conflict with federal recommendations. Legal experts suggest that if states choose to ignore or oppose the order, it may lead to a patchwork of vaccine policies across the country. Additionally, public health advocates may challenge the order in court, arguing it undermines established health guidelines.
States in the U.S. have varying approaches to vaccination mandates, influenced by local laws, public health policies, and community attitudes. Some states require vaccinations for school entry, while others allow exemptions for medical, religious, or philosophical reasons. In recent years, several states have tightened vaccination laws in response to outbreaks, while others have faced pushback against mandates. This diversity leads to significant differences in vaccination rates and public health outcomes across the country.
